Stress is a bimonthly peer-reviewed medical journal covering research on stress in terms of: the mechanisms of stressful stimulation, the physiological and behavioural responses to stress, and their regulation, in both the short and long term; adaptive mechanisms, and the pathological consequences of stress.
The International Journal of Stress Management is a quarterly peer-reviewed academic journal published by the American Psychological Association on behalf of the International Stress Management Association. The journal was established in 2003 and covers research on all aspects of stress management.

Neurobiology of Stress is a peer-reviewed open-access scientific journal covering research on the neurobiology of stress. It was established in 2015 and is published by Elsevier. The organization was originally named the Society for Traumatic Stress Studies when it was established at a meeting organized by Charles Figley and held in Washington, D.C. in March 1985. A foundational objective of the society was to publish a journal featuring scholarly work on traumatic stress.
